Refraction is an AI-powered code generation tool designed to streamline the coding process for developers. It automates tasks such as code refactoring, documentation generation, and unit test creation. Developers can simply input a block of code and select their preferred language or framework, and Refraction’s AI algorithm generates the corresponding code using natural language processing and machine learning.
With support for up to 56 programming languages, including popular ones like Java, Python, C#, and JavaScript, Refraction caters to a wide range of developers’ needs. By automating repetitive tasks, the tool allows developers to focus on more creative and problem-solving aspects of their work.
Trusted by leading companies such as Amazon, Google, and Uber, Refraction is known for its reliability and efficiency. It not only generates code but also assists in creating unit tests and documenting code accurately.
Refraction is user-friendly, and its Sublime Text extension enhances the coding experience further. Overall, it’s a valuable tool for developers looking to boost productivity, reduce errors, and streamline their coding workflows with AI-powered assistance.
More details about Refraction
Is Refraction beneficial for both experienced and newbie developers?
Refraction’s AI algorithm exhibits remarkable versatility, capable of generating a diverse array of code components such as functions, classes, and methods across an extensive range of 56 programming languages. This flexibility empowers developers in crafting a broad spectrum of software applications with ease and efficiency.
What kind of code can be created using Refraction’s AI algorithm?
Refraction’s AI algorithm exhibits the capability to produce an extensive range of code, encompassing various functions, classes, and methods across as many as 56 distinct programming languages. Such adaptability significantly enhances the process of crafting diverse software applications.
How does Refraction increase productivity in coding?
Refraction boosts coding efficiency by automating essential tasks like code generation, refactoring, documentation generation, and unit test creation. This empowers developers to dedicate more attention to the creative and problem-solving facets of their work, minimizing the time devoted to repetitive tasks.
How easy is it to use Refraction?
Using Refraction is straightforward. Developers just need to paste a block of code, select their desired language or framework, and click ‘Generate’. The tool then swiftly produces the requested code automatically.